Years ago I got started in this part 15 beacon stuff running a Medfer Beacon on 1675 khz with an ID of "D".  Back in those days there was only the LOWDOWN a little monthly publication  that the Medfer guys reported what beacons they heard.  I would get phone calls from other beacon operators
when "D" was being heard.  It seems so often that the Hifer beacon operators today don't do much listening and or reporting what they hear if they hear anything.

It really takes Listeners who report what they hear to make it worth having a beacon operating. So let me thank everyone of you guys that have spent some time listening to the 22 meter band.  More importantly that you actually reporting what you hear on this web site.  Chris was kind to let me start a page here on HFU that supports the HIFER movement. I thank him also.  John Davis spends his own money on the LWCA.ORG web site that supports Long Wave, Medfer and Hifer beacon operation and I thank him also.

Listeners keep the reports coming into HFU.  73 Bill in Pine Colorado    PCO 13563.55 Khz

P.S. The Lowdown newsletter still exist and one can find information up on lwca.org
